How ANZ used its A$DC stablecoin with Chainlink CCIP to enable cross-chain settlement of tokenized assets
ANZ completed a transaction using tokenized assets and its A$DC stablecoin via Chainlink CCIP, demonstrating how institutional cross-chain interoperability can work.
Summary
Without secure interoperability, tokenized assets become fragmented across systems. ANZ's use of Chainlink CCIP demonstrates an emerging institutional technology stack for cross-chain settlement.
What happened
ANZ used its A$DC stablecoin and Chainlink CCIP to complete a tokenized asset transaction demonstrating cross-chain operability between different blockchain networks.
Business goal
- Reduce fragmentation risk across multiple blockchain networks
- Enable broader market participation without single-network dependency
- Support tokenized asset scalability across market venues
Impact
- Demonstrated bank-led cross-chain settlement infrastructure
- Proved stablecoins can settle across chains via interoperability protocols
- Reduced dependency on manual bridging or reconciliations
